Transaction 7f81fbd7245dc510823c6151b60ad8a967b0f7d84a30644a53046935b4e90c9e

1 Input
2 Outputs
  • 7f81fbd7245dc510823c6151b60ad8a967b0f7d84a30644a53046935b4e90c9e:0
  • value  1281000
    address  35KGZzs34Ng2MVR6SDGfKL7a5hn2jFQBY9
  • 7f81fbd7245dc510823c6151b60ad8a967b0f7d84a30644a53046935b4e90c9e:1
  • value  7246444
    address  1ABUCZfc8LHvj4nCE7U36vCoBNywUvyerM